34#ifndef	_WCS_LONGLONG
35#pragma weak wcstol = _wcstol
36#endif
37
38#include "synonyms.h"
39#include <limits.h>
40#include <errno.h>
41#include <wchar.h>
42#define	DIGIT(x)	(iswdigit(x) ? (x) - L'0' : \
43			iswlower(x) ? (x) + 10 - L'a' : (x) + 10 - L'A')
44#define	MBASE	(L'z' - L'a' + 1 + 10)
45
46#ifdef	_WCS_LONGLONG
47#define	_WLONG_T	long long
48#define	_WLONG_MAX	LLONG_MAX
49#define	_WLONG_MIN	LLONG_MIN
50#else  /* _WCS_LONGLONG */
51#define	_WLONG_T	long
52#define	_WLONG_MAX	LONG_MAX
53#define	_WLONG_MIN	LONG_MIN
54#endif /* _WCS_LONGLONG */
55
56#ifdef	_WCS_LONGLONG
57long long
58wcstoll(const wchar_t *_RESTRICT_KYWD str, wchar_t **_RESTRICT_KYWD ptr,
59    int base)
60#else  /* _WCS_LONGLONG */
61long
62_wcstol(const wchar_t *str, wchar_t **ptr, int base)
63#endif /* _WCS_LONGLONG */
64{
65	_WLONG_T	val;
66	wchar_t	c;
67	int	xx, neg = 0;
68	_WLONG_T	multmin, limit;
69
70	if (ptr != NULL)
71		*ptr = (wchar_t *)str; /* in case no number is formed */
72	if (base < 0 || base > MBASE) {
73		errno = EINVAL;
74		return (0); /* base is invalid -- should be a fatal error */
75	}
76
77	if (!iswalnum(c = *str)) {
78		while (iswspace(c)) {
79			c = *++str;
80		}
81		switch (c) {
82		case L'-':
83			neg++;
84			/*FALLTHRU*/
85		case L'+':
86			c = *++str;
87		}
88	}
89	if (base == 0) {
90		if (c != L'0')
91			base = 10;
92		else if (str[1] == L'x' || str[1] == L'X')
93			base = 16;
94		else
95			base = 8;
96	}
97	/*
98	 * for any base > 10, the digits incrementally following
99	 *	9 are assumed to be "abc...z" or "ABC...Z"
100	 */
101	if (!iswalnum(c) || (xx = DIGIT(c)) >= base) {
102		errno = EINVAL;
103		return (0); /* no number formed */
104	}
105
106	if (base == 16 && c == L'0' && iswxdigit(str[2]) &&
107	    (str[1] == L'x' || str[1] == L'X')) {
108		c = *(str += 2); /* skip over leading "0x" or "0X" */
109	}
110
111	if (neg) {
112		limit = _WLONG_MIN;
113	} else {
114		limit = -_WLONG_MAX;
115	}
116	multmin = limit / base;
117
118	val = -DIGIT(c);
119	for (; iswalnum(c = *++str) && (xx = DIGIT(c)) < base; ) {
120		/* accumulate neg avoids surprises near MAXLONG */
121		if (val < multmin)
122			goto overflow;
123		val *= base;
124		if (val < limit + xx)
125			goto overflow;
126		val -= xx;
127	}
128	if (ptr != NULL)
129		*ptr = (wchar_t *)str;
130	return (neg ? val : -val);
131
132overflow:
133	while (iswalnum(c = *++str) && (xx = DIGIT(c)) < base)
134		;
135
136	if (ptr != NULL)
137		*ptr = (wchar_t *)str;
138	errno = ERANGE;
139	return (neg ? _WLONG_MIN : _WLONG_MAX);
140}
